Meaning: Filling machinery refers to automated equipment designed to fill containers, bottles, or packages with a specific quantity of a product. These machines are widely used across industries such as food and beverage, pharmaceuticals, cosmetics, and chemicals. The primary goal is to streamline the filling process, reduce manual intervention, and maintain consistency in product packaging.

Segmentation: The filling machinery market can be segmented based on various factors, including:
- Type of Filling: Gravity Fillers, Pressure Fillers, Vacuum Fillers, Piston Fillers, etc.
- End-Use Industry: Food and Beverage, Pharmaceuticals, Personal Care, Chemicals, etc.
- Packaging Type: Bottles, Cans, Pouches, Cartons, etc.
- Automation Level: Automatic, Semi-automatic.

Category-wise Insights:
- Beverage Filling Machinery: Filling machinery designed specifically for the beverage industry addresses the unique challenges of filling carbonated drinks, juices, and other beverages. Considerations include hygiene standards, bottle shapes, and production speed.
- Pharmaceutical Filling Machinery: The pharmaceutical industry demands high-precision filling machinery to ensure accurate dosage and comply with stringent regulatory requirements. Machines capable of handling vials, syringes, and bottles are essential for pharmaceutical manufacturers.
- Food Filling Machinery: Food filling machinery caters to a variety of products, including sauces, dressings, condiments, and dairy items. Hygienic design and the ability to handle viscous products are critical considerations for food industry applications.
- Cosmetic Filling Machinery: Cosmetic manufacturers require filling machinery that can handle a range of cosmetic products, including creams, lotions, and perfumes. Precision in filling volumes and compatibility with various container types are key features.
